Abstract

Official abstract text for this publication.

An MBMS control method comprises the steps of: transmitting, by a eNB 200 included in the network, an MBMS counting request for counting UE 100 s that either receive or have an interest in receiving the MBMS service, by using a predetermined signal that can be received by a user terminal in an RRC idle state; receiving, by an MBMS-compliant UE 100 that supports MBMS reception, the MBMS counting request transmitted by using the predetermined signal, in the RRC idle state; and performing, by the MBMS-compliant UE 100 , a predetermined operation for transmitting an MBMS counting response, on the basis of the received MBMS counting request.

First claim

Opening claim text (preview).

The invention claimed is: 1. A Multimedia Broadcast/Multicast Service (MBMS) control method for determining a demand status for an MBMS service that is provided from a network of a mobile communication system, by multicast or broadcast, in the network, comprising the steps of: transmitting, by a base station included in the network, an MBMS counting request for counting user terminals that either receive or have an interest in receiving the MBMS service, by using a predetermined signal that can be received by a user terminal in an RRC idle state; receiving, by a first user terminal that supports MBMS reception, the MBMS counting request transmitted by using the predetermined signal, when the first user terminal is in the RRC idle state; transmitting, by the first user terminal in the RRC idle state, an MBMS counting response to the MBMS counting request, through direct communication with a second user terminal, to the second user terminal; receiving, by the second user terminal in an RRC connected state, the MBMS counting response through the direct communication; and transferring, by the second user terminal in the RRC connected state, to the network, the received MBMS counting response. 2. The MBMS control method according to claim 1 , wherein the predetermined signal is a broadcast signal or a multicast signal. 3. The MBMS control method according to claim 2 , further comprising a step of requesting, by an MBMS control apparatus included in the network, to the base station, the transmission of the MBMS counting request, wherein in the step of transmitting the MBMS counting request, the base station transmits the MBMS counting request in response to the request from the MBMS control apparatus. 4. The MBMS control method according to claim 1 , wherein in the step of transferring, the second terminal transfers the received MBMS counting response, to the network, together with an identifier of the first terminal. 5. The MBMS control method according to claim 1 , further comprising: a step of receiving, by the network, the MBMS counting response that is transmitted through the direct communication. 6. A first user terminal that supports Multimedia Broadcast/Multicast Service (MBMS) reception, comprising: a receiver configured to receive, when the first user terminal is in an RRC idle state, from a base station included in a network that provides an MBMS service either by multicast or broadcast, an MBMS counting request for counting user terminals that either receive or have an interest in receiving the MBMS service; and a transmitter configured to transmit, when the first user terminal is in an RRC idle state, an MBMS counting response to the MBMS counting request, through direct communication with a second user terminal, to the second user terminal, wherein the MBMS counting request is transmitted by a predetermined signal that can be received by a user terminal in the RRC idle state, and the MBMS counting response is transferred from the second user terminal to the network when the second terminal is in an RRC connected state.
